1234567891011121314151617181920212223242526272829303132 |
- '''Created 14 Sept 2023 Levi'''
- import unittest
- import pprint
- from time import sleep
- import pywinctl as gw
- from pywinctl import Window as win_
- class Test(unittest.TestCase):
- def test_allwindows(self):
- pprint.pprint(gw.getAllTitles())
- def test_window(self):
- while True:
- win_ = gw.getActiveWindow()
- print(win_.getAppName())
- sleep(1)
- def test_a_window(self):
- win_ = gw.getWindowsWithTitle('Write: ', condition=gw.Re.CONTAINS)[0]
- if not win_.isActive:
- win_.activate()
- if __name__ == "__main__":
- # import sys;sys.argv = ['', 'Test.testName']
- # unittest.main()
- # Test().test_allwindows()
- Test().test_window()
|